Common Sources of AR Educational Content (and Their Limitations)
When searching for augmented reality learning materials, schools typically explore several options:
Educational Apps from Global EdTech Providers
These often provide polished AR experiences, but many require app downloads, recurring subscriptions, or specific devices that may not be standard across all classrooms.
Textbook-Linked AR Experiences
Some publishers offer AR-linked textbooks, but the content is usually fixed, difficult to customise, and limited to predefined learning scenarios.
Custom AR Development
Working with AR development agencies allows for tailored solutions, but high costs, long development timelines, and technical complexity make this option impractical for most schools.
While these sources can be useful, they often lack the flexibility, scalability, and ease of use that educators need in real classroom environments.
Web-Based AR Platforms: A Practical Alternative for Schools
Web-based AR has emerged as a more accessible way for schools in Singapore to adopt augmented reality. Instead of relying on apps or specialised software, web AR experiences run directly in a browser and can be accessed instantly via QR codes or links.
This approach significantly lowers barriers to entry by:
- Eliminating app downloads and device constraints
- Allowing easy sharing across classrooms and projects
- Supporting rapid content updates and experimentation
